01163000116 Summary (Read all comments)
Phone number ☎️ 01163000116 👆 is reported as a persistent scam number frequently calling UK residents with false claims of being from mobile providers like EE or Tesco Mobile. Many users describe silent calls, hang-ups, or rude responses when challenged. Calls often involve attempts to reduce phone bills or threaten SIM card restrictions, but details are incorrectly guessed. Despite being on the TPS, calls continue, causing frustration and concern. Several callers warn of potential threats and report suspicious behaviour, including inappropriate questions, urging vigilance. Numerous users recommend blocking the number and reporting incidents through official channels such as the 7726 spam reporting service or the provider’s phishing systems. Overall, it is a known scam source with no legitimate association, and caution is advised.

About 01 Numbers
These numbers refer to specific locations in the UK and are commonly used by homes and businesses. Often called as 'basic rate', 'local rate', or 'national rate' numbers, the charges for these geographic numbers are based on the time of day. Numerous service providers offer call packages that provide free calls during specified times. Call costs from mobile phones are based on the chosen calling plan, with a number of plans including these numbers in their free call packages.
